Conflict Minerals: The Hidden Cost of Modern Technology

When you last upgraded your device, did you consider where its conflict minerals originated? Over 60% of the world's cobalt—crucial for lithium-ion batteries—comes from artisanal mines in the Democratic Republic of Congo (DRC), where armed groups extract $1B annually through mineral exploitation. This uncomfortable truth exposes the tech industry's dirty secret: our pursuit of innovation might inadvertently finance human rights violations.
